Intended Use / Indications for Use
The Smart CO2 Lasers are indicated for incision, excision, ablation, vaporization and coagulation of body soft tissues including intraoral tissues. The use with the scanning unit is indicated for ablative skin resurfacing.
The smart CO2 (SmartXide and Smart US20D) Lasers with DOT scanner are indicated for incision, excision, ablation, vaporization and coagulation of body soft tissues including intraoral tissues, in medical specialties including aesthetic (dermatology and plastic surgery), otolaryngology (ENT), gynaecology, neurosurgery, dental and oral surgery and genitourinary surgery. The use with the scanning unit is indicated for ablative skin resurfacing.
Product codes (comma separated list FDA assigned to the subject device)
GEX
Device Description
The Smart CO2 lasers (SmartXide, Smart US20D) are CO2 laser, having a sealed CO2 gas tube as the lasing medium. These are lasers with a wavelength of 10.6 um. Laser activation is by a footswitch. Overall weight of the laser is 30 kg, and the size is 120 cm x 48 cm x 55 cm (H x W x D). Electrical requirement is 115VAC, 15A, 50-60 Hz, single phase.

§ 878.4810 Laser surgical instrument for use in general and plastic surgery and in dermatology.
(a)
Identification. (1) A carbon dioxide laser for use in general surgery and in dermatology is a laser device intended to cut, destroy, or remove tissue by light energy emitted by carbon dioxide.(2) An argon laser for use in dermatology is a laser device intended to destroy or coagulate tissue by light energy emitted by argon.
(b)
Classification. (1) Class II.(2) Class I for special laser gas mixtures used as a lasing medium for this class of lasers.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807 of this chapter, subject to the limitations in § 878.9.

510(K) Summary
2 7 2007 El En. S.p.A. Submitter: via Baldanzese, 17 50041 Calenzano (FI), Italy Andrea Tozzi Contact: Ouality System Manager & Official Correspondent July, 30, 2007 Date Summary Prepared: Smart CO2 (SmartXide, Smart US20D) with DOT scanner Device Trade Name: Medical Laser System Common Name: Instrument, surgical, powered, laser Classification Name: 79-GEX 21 CFR 878.4810 Equivalent Device: Lumenis UltraPulse Encore and delivery device accessories The Smart CO2 lasers (SmartXide, Smart US20D) are CO2 laser, Device Description: having a sealed CO2 gas tube as the lasing medium. These are lasers with a wavelength of 10.6 um. Laser activation is by a footswitch. Overall weight of the laser is 30 kg, and the size is 120 cm x 48 cm x 55 cm (H x W x D). Electrical requirement is 115VAC, 15A, 50-60 Hz, single phase. The Smart CO2 Lasers are indicated for incision, excision, Intended Use: ablation, vaporization and coagulation of body soft tissues including intraoral tissues. The use with the scanning unit is indicated for ablative skin resurfacing. The Smart CO2 Lasers are substantially equivalent to the Lumenis Comparison: UltraPulse Encore lasers and delivery device accessories . They are both CO2 lasers with a scanning unit as an accessory, for the identical indications for use. Nonclinical Performance Data: None Clinical Performance Data: None Conclusion: The Smart CO2 (SmartXide and Smart US20D) Lasers with DOT scanner are two more safe and effective devices for incision, excision, ablation, vaporization and coagulation of body soft tissue, including intraoral tissue.
